What's included with the rental cost?

The rental cost includes the use of the entire building, including ceremony woods, white reception room, the Pub, the woods, bathrooms, outdoor patio, fire pits, and two private suites. Tables and chairs for up to 210 guests for reception and ceremony. You will also be able to access and use the 3-acre property with beautiful woods. We will never book more than one event at the same time, so you get the whole space for the whole day!

What is the max capacity?

The maximum number of guests is 210. This includes the couple and wedding party though it does not include vendors and staff.

 

How many hours are included in the rental?

10:00am - 12:00am Friday - Saturday*

10:00am - 10:00pm Sunday - Thursday

*For Friday and Saturdays, music is off at  11:30 pm. 

How do we officially reserve the date?

The first payment due by clients is the deposit, which covers half of the facility rental and is required at the time of booking. The second deposit, which covers half of the facility rental, is six months prior to the event. Ahavah Cottage will send invoices reflecting these amounts prior to the due date. Payment plans are also an option for any client at Ahavah Cottage - just ask us about your options and we are happy to work with you!

Transportation and Parking

We have ample parking on-site. We recommend hiring a shuttle to transport your guests if it fits within budget. Overnight parking is okay as long as vehicles are picked up before 10 a.m. the following day.

Will your staff be involved in setting up and breaking down the décor?

Our venue manager will be on-site all day to answer any questions you and your vendors have throughout the event, but they will not be involved in setup or tear down of decor. If you're looking for help to set up or tear down your decor, please reach out to your professional Day of Coordinator for guidance! We'd also be happy to guide your search in finding a helping hand! All decor and belongings are expected to be removed from the premises by the contracted time on the night of the facility rental. We kindly ask that you inform all vendors of your contracted times prior to the day of your event. We also ask that you not nail, tape, or tack anything to the walls. Fog machines, silly string, helium balloons, and chocolate fountains are not permitted anywhere inside the facility. Anything thrown outdoors must be biodegradable (i.e. no fake floral petals).

Note: The use of birdseed and blowing bubbles is permitted only outside for wedding and reception farewells. Rice, confetti, fake flower petals, balloons, glitter, silly string, pyrotechnics, and sparklers are not permitted inside or outside the facility.

Do you allow candles?

We want all clients to feel that they have plenty of room for creativity when it comes to designing their decor. We only allow real candles if you rent linens at your expense. We do not allow them with our linens. There is a max of 3 per table and must be enclosed. No real candles are allowed outside of the building or anywhere else on the property. Battery-operated candle fixtures are always allowed!

 

Do you allow smoking?

The building is a tobacco-free facility. Smoking is restricted only to a designated smoking area in the parking lot.

 

Do you allow pets?

We understand that pets are like family. We are happy to allow our wedding couple to bring their furry friends. We require your pets to be on leashes unless outside or discussed with Ahavah Cottage (we know for the ceremony a leash may not be ideal). We also require that the wedding couple take full responsibility for their pets, that their pets are fully house-trained, and that they clean up after their pets. There will be an additional security deposit of $250 for pets which will be refunded 15-30 days after the event if the above rules are followed. Please inquire with us for further details :)

 

Do you require security or wedding insurance?

Ahavah Cottage does not require any outside security for events. If clients would like security at their event, it must be provided through Ahavah Cottage and will be done so for an additional cost. Wedding insurance is not required for Ahavah Cottage as we carry our own building and liquor liability insurance. 


Is there an option to rent outdoor heaters on a chilly night?

We have an outdoor fire pit for warmth at no additional cost! We also have many propane heaters available to our couples. We do ask for the couple to provide backup propane for these heaters on those chilly nights, however.
